Dangers of Hydrocarbon Contamination
Hydrocarbons have been contaminating our waterways for decades. Only relatively recently has
anyone, including governments, begun to handle and dispose of this hazard safely. Years of neglect
mishandling, and improper disposal have resulted in pollution of our oceans, rivers, lakes, streams and
underground waterways.
Studies have established the risks to human health associated, with hydrocarbon contaminated water.
Cancer, abnormal fetal development, internal organ damage, learning disabilities, and even death are
